DTC 13-1 (Driven pulley sensor circuit
no signal)
• Before starting troubleshooting, check for loose
or poor contacts on the following connectors,
then recheck.
– Driven pulley sensor 10P (Black) connector
– PCM 21P (Black) connector
• Check the drive belt for wear or damage.
• If there are metal deposits or dust on the driven
pulley sensor plate or driven pulley sensor,
incorrect output voltage may be measured. If so,
remove and clean them.
1. Driven Pulley Sensor Peak Voltage Inspection at
PCM
Disconnect the PCM 21P (Black) connector (page
24-12).
Connect the peak voltage tester or peak voltage
adaptor to the digital tester.
Measure the peak voltage at the PCM 21P con-
nector terminals.
TOOL:
Test probe
CONNECTION: Yellow (+) – Green/white (–)
Place the scooter on its center stand.
Start the engine, and measure the peak voltage
at the idle.
STANDARD: 0.7 V minimum
Is the voltage as specified?
YES
– Replace the PCM with a known good
one, and recheck.
NO
– GO TO STEP 2.
2. Driven Pulley Sensor Peak Voltage Inspection at
Driven Pulley Sensor
Turn the ignition switch OFF.
Disconnect the driven pulley sensor 10P (Black)
connector.
Connect the peak voltage adaptor to the driven
pulley sensor 10P (Black) connector terminals at
the sensor side.
CONNECTION: Yellow (+) – Green (–)
Place the scooter on its center stand.
Start the engine, and measure the peak voltage
at the idle.
STANDARD: 0.7 V minimum
Is the voltage as specified?
YES
– • Open or short circuit in Yellow wire
• Open circuit in Green wire
NO
– Faulty driven pulley sensor
